Output 18c44ca59656a314cb07d6cd45c3f49ee10ba0a86e7f0c0db9e963f67e15be85:1

value
32848
script pubkey
OP_0 OP_PUSHBYTES_20 ca8909843fbc2b783194e4f8880b2f1c98b9b732
address
bc1qe2ysnpplhs4hsvv5unugsze0rjvtndej5k4xv3
transaction
18c44ca59656a314cb07d6cd45c3f49ee10ba0a86e7f0c0db9e963f67e15be85
confirmations
66708
spent
true